The main intent of raiding has always been to give raiders/klannies an advantage over playing domination solo. However, with the way it works today people can (and do) raid for hours, getting virtually unlimited scoops from it.
With the current solo scoops, you can get 72 vanilla scoops (1-4 visits yields 8 scoops, then for the remaining 8 visits you’d get 8 scoops each = 8 * 9).
With the proposed changes you would have 10 people in a raid with 12 visits each, that’s 120 visits. 1-12 visits yields 1 scoop, then for the remaining 108 visits you’d get 1 scoop each = 1 * 109).
So raiding would give (in theory) 37 extra scoops over solo vanilla. That should be a large enough benefit to still raid while keeping it competitive for solo players. It would also make the time commitment to raid significantly less and therefore more enticing for more players. There is also Lemon and Pistachio which you can get at the same time too (in both cases).
This also lends itself quit nicely to the possibility of having a bonus for raid interference and running multiple raids at once (from the same klan and from different klans). But I’m still thinking about how to build this properly so it doesn’t get exploited.
If, with these rules, there is too much interference and raids don’t get any benefit, we will up the raid group limit to 15 or something to balance.. but..
